Output c8cd063d15effe2452bf4b064ea985eb2562f0c98aa9459e43c01e929ca50ce2:0

value
23929018211
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d46a528cbfd5be0d8a0682a2ea17ed693a1e8f5b OP_EQUAL
address
3M4AYdFbYVaQfqyLTM6DeDAYf2qps6fJg8
transaction
c8cd063d15effe2452bf4b064ea985eb2562f0c98aa9459e43c01e929ca50ce2
confirmations
387868
spent
true